The surface mount technology (smt) equipment market size is expected to see strong growth in the next few years. It will grow to $9.24 billion in 2030 at a compound annual growth rate (CAGR) of 7.9%. The growth in the forecast period can be attributed to rising EV electronics production, growth in industrial automation equipment, increasing adoption of smart factories, demand for high-reliability electronics in aerospace, continuous advancements in smt equipment precision. Major trends in the forecast period include increasing automation in smt assembly lines, rising adoption of high-speed pick-and-place machines, growing demand for advanced inspection and AOI systems, expansion of miniaturized and high-density pcb assemblies, increasing use of flexible and smart smt production lines.
The increasing demand for electronic devices is expected to drive the growth of the surface mount technology (SMT) equipment market. Electronic devices are products that operate on electrical energy, utilizing electronic circuits to manage currents and signals for various applications and specific functions. Advancements in semiconductor technology have led to the development of smaller, more powerful, and energy-efficient components, making electronic devices more portable and convenient. SMT equipment facilitates the precise and efficient assembly of electronic components onto printed circuit boards (PCBs), playing a crucial role in the production of advanced electronic devices used across industries, from consumer electronics to aerospace and healthcare. For instance, in May 2023, according to the Japan Electronics and Information Technology Industries Association, a Japan-based trade association, consumer electronics production reached $204.67 million (¥32,099 million) in May 2023, representing a 127% increase compared to the previous year. As a result, the growing demand for electronic devices is driving the expansion of the SMT equipment market.
Leading companies in the SMT equipment market are innovating with intelligent, advanced process control (APC) SMT machines to improve manufacturing precision, efficiency, and reliability. These sophisticated machines integrate artificial intelligence, machine learning, and advanced sensor technologies to optimize component placement and soldering on PCBs. For instance, Panasonic Holdings Corporation launched its NPM-G Series SMT machines in India in September 2023. These machines excel in high-speed placement and significantly enhance throughput and productivity. Featuring advanced vision systems, the NPM-G Series ensures precise component placement, reducing errors and elevating overall product quality. Their modular design allows for easy scalability and customization to meet diverse production needs, while integration with smart factory systems provides real-time monitoring and data analytics for operational optimization.

Tariffs have impacted the surface mount technology equipment market by increasing costs for imported machinery, electronic components, and precision manufacturing tools used in smt assembly lines. These effects are most pronounced in consumer electronics, automotive, and telecommunications manufacturing, particularly across Asia-Pacific and parts of Europe where smt production is highly concentrated. Higher capital costs have slowed equipment upgrades in some regions, while tariffs have also encouraged local manufacturing, regional sourcing, and investments in domestic smt equipment production, supporting long-term market resilience.

Surface mount technology (SMT) is a method used to manufacture electronic circuits by directly mounting components onto printed circuit boards (PCBs). SMT equipment comprises various machines and tools essential for the assembly and production processes of these circuits. Its primary objective is to automate component placement onto PCBs, ensuring precise, efficient, and reliable manufacturing.
Key equipment in surface mount technology (SMT) includes placement equipment, inspection equipment, soldering equipment, screen printing equipment, cleaning equipment, repair equipment, and rework equipment. Placement equipment facilitates the automated and accurate positioning of components on PCBs during manufacturing. These specialized machines streamline the assembly process, ensuring speed and efficiency. Components handled by SMT equipment include both passive and active components. Services offered encompass designing, testing, prototyping, supply chain management, manufacturing, and aftermarket support. End-users of SMT equipment span various industries such as telecommunications, consumer electronics, aerospace and defense, automotive, and others.Asia-Pacific was the largest region in the surface mount technology (SMT) equipment market in 2025. Europe is expected to be the fastest-growing region in the forecast period. The surface mount technology (SMT) equipment market consists of the sale of manual pick-and-place machines, semi-automatic pick-and-place machines, and automated pick-and-place advanced machines that enable higher speed, accuracy, and throughput for high-volume manufacturing. Values in this market are ‘factory gate’ values, that is the value of goods sold by the manufacturers or creators of the goods, whether to other entities (including downstream manufacturers, wholesalers, distributors and retailers) or directly to end customers. The value of goods in this market includes related services sold by the creators of the goods.
The market value is defined as the revenues that enterprises gain from the sale of goods and/or services within the specified market and geography through sales, grants, or donations in terms of the currency (in USD unless otherwise specified).
The revenues for a specified geography are consumption values that are revenues generated by organizations in the specified geography within the market, irrespective of where they are produced. It does not include revenues from resales along the supply chain, either further along the supply chain or as part of other products.
